How to Choose the Right Digital Calendar for Your Family (A Buyer’s Guide)
Now that you’re convinced a digital calendar is the way to go, how do you pick the right one? Here are the key factors to consider before making your purchase—plus why Akimart checks all the boxes.
Size Matters: Wall vs. Desk? Touchscreen vs. Basic Display?
First, think about where you’ll put it. A wall-mounted calendar works best for shared spaces like the kitchen or mudroom, where everyone passes by it daily. Akimart‘s 10.1-inch and 15.6-inch models are perfect for this—large enough to read from across the room, but not so big they dominate the wall. If you prefer a desk model, they also offer a compact 7-inch version, though we recommend the larger size for family use.
Touchscreen is non-negotiable. Avoid calendars with buttons or remote controls—they’re clunky and hard for kids or elderly family members to use. Akimart‘s touchscreen is responsive and intuitive, with icons that are easy to tap, even for little hands.
Battery vs. Plug-In: What Works for Your Space?
Some digital calendars run on batteries, while others need to be plugged in. Battery-powered models are great if you don’t have an outlet near your ideal spot, but you’ll need to remember to charge them. Akimart offers both options: their standard model plugs in (no battery anxiety!), and their portable version has a built-in battery that lasts up to 8 hours—perfect for taking to family gatherings or moving from room to room.
App Compatibility: Does It Play Nice with Your Phone?
Your calendar is only as good as its app. Look for one that works with both iOS and Android (Akimart does!), and that’s easy to set up. The best apps let you add events, sync with other calendars (like Google or Outlook), and manage family members without jumping through hoops.
